Output 5d8323ac9027b8398343619f559a59e27c6d00c8fc7e46b64ef60626db85c196:1

value
2364400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2715d0ca3a41992521ca79110492bdce3d101c29 OP_EQUAL
address
35FgQoGnHnk3cK71PANW5u2Jf5Dsb1YLfJ
transaction
5d8323ac9027b8398343619f559a59e27c6d00c8fc7e46b64ef60626db85c196
confirmations
317672
spent
true